2nd May, 1930.
Sir,
I am directed by Mr. Secretary Clynes to refer
2 to your letter 60808/29 of the 19th April, and to
73on
enclose, for the information of Lord Passfield, copies
of correspondence which has passed between the Home
Office and the Treasury Department of the United States
Government at Washington in regard to a seizure at
Seattle on the British steamship "Ixion" of opium
coming from Hong Kong. Mr. Clynes would be glad if
the Government of Hong Kong may be informed of the
contents of the correspondence and instructed to act
as suggested in the last paragraph but one of the
letter of April 11th from the Treasury Department.
